The Reality of BIM Adoption in Indian Construction
Most Indian construction companies are still using 2D drawings and WhatsApp groups for coordination. This isn’t because we lack technical skills. It’s because Building Information Modeling (BIM) requires a complete shift in how we plan, execute, and manage projects.
The numbers tell the real story. While countries like the UK have 70% BIM adoption rates, India hovers around 22% for large projects. Small and medium projects? Even lower. But this gap represents opportunity for engineers who can bridge traditional site methods with digital workflows.

Major BIM Implementation Challenges in India
Let me share the biggest roadblocks I’ve seen across projects in Mumbai, Delhi, Bangalore, and smaller cities. These challenges aren’t insurmountable, but they need practical solutions.
Cost Concerns and Budget Constraints: Most project owners see BIM as an additional expense, not an investment. Software licenses, training, and hardware upgrades can cost 3-8 lakhs for a mid-size firm. When profit margins are already tight, this feels overwhelming.
Skill Gap and Training Resistance: Many experienced professionals worry that learning new software will make them redundant. I’ve met 20-year veterans who avoided BIM because they thought it was too complex. The truth? Your site knowledge makes BIM concepts easier to grasp, not harder.
Fragmented Supply Chain: Indian construction involves multiple small subcontractors who work with basic tools. Getting a steel fabricator in Gurgaon to provide BIM-ready shop drawings is still a challenge. The ecosystem isn’t fully connected yet.
Technology Infrastructure Hurdles
Site internet connectivity remains spotty in many locations. Cloud-based BIM collaboration works great in theory, but try accessing Autodesk Construction Cloud from a remote site with 2G connectivity.
Hardware requirements add another layer of complexity. Running Revit smoothly needs decent workstations, which many small firms can’t afford immediately. Mobile devices for site BIM access are improving, but adoption is slow.
Power backup systems become critical when your entire coordination process depends on digital tools. I’ve seen projects where BIM workflows stopped during monsoon season due to infrastructure limitations.
Cultural and Organizational Resistance
This is where your site experience becomes invaluable. You understand the cultural dynamics better than international consultants who recommend BIM implementation strategies.
Senior management often sees BIM as a threat to established hierarchies. Project managers who’ve succeeded with traditional methods worry about losing control. The key is demonstrating value through small wins, not dramatic overhauls.
Labor-intensive practices are deeply ingrained. Convincing a team that’s always worked with paper drawings to trust 3D models takes patience and proof. Start with clash detection examples they can relate to – like avoiding MEP conflicts that cause expensive rework.
Regional language barriers also matter. BIM software interfaces are mostly in English, which can alienate skilled technicians who are more comfortable with local languages.

Practical Solutions for Successful BIM Adoption
Here’s what actually works on real Indian projects, based on implementations I’ve observed and participated in:
Phase-wise Implementation Strategy: Don’t try to digitize everything at once. Start with architectural modeling, then add structural elements, followed by MEP coordination. This gradual approach reduces resistance and allows teams to see benefits before committing fully.
Hybrid Workflows: Combine traditional site practices with BIM processes. Use 2D drawings for daily site work while maintaining 3D models for coordination. This transition approach works better than forcing complete digital adoption immediately.
Invest in comprehensive training programs that connect BIM concepts to real site challenges. When engineers see how clash detection prevents the rework they’ve experienced firsthand, adoption becomes natural. Building Internal Capabilities
Create BIM champions within your organization instead of depending entirely on external consultants. Identify engineers who are naturally curious about technology and show them how BIM enhances their existing skills.
Establish clear BIM standards that work for Indian conditions. International BIM standards need localization for Indian building types, construction methods, and regulatory requirements.
Develop template files and standard families that reflect Indian construction practices. A BIM model with American door sizes and British brick dimensions won’t help your project team.

Government Initiatives and Industry Support
The Central Public Works Department (CPWD) has started mandating BIM for projects above certain values. This government push creates market demand that makes BIM skills more valuable for engineers.
Industry bodies like the Indian Green Building Council (IGBC) are promoting BIM integration with sustainability goals. Projects targeting LEED or GRIHA ratings increasingly require BIM documentation.
State infrastructure agencies in Maharashtra, Karnataka, and Tamil Nadu are exploring BIM pilots for highway and metro projects. This creates opportunities for civil engineers with both site experience and BIM capabilities.

Cost-Benefit Analysis for Indian Context
Let me break down the real numbers from projects I’ve tracked. Initial BIM implementation might cost 2-4% of project value, but savings typically range from 8-15% through reduced rework, better material planning, and faster approvals.
Time savings are even more significant. Projects using BIM for coordination finish 10-20% faster than traditional approaches. In a market where delayed possession penalties are common, this time advantage translates directly to profitability.
Long-term benefits include better asset management, easier renovation planning, and improved facility maintenance. These aren’t abstract concepts – they matter for repeat clients and reputation building.
